Grant Description

This project aims to develop new types of control algorithms for wave energy conversion.

Compared to other renewable energy technologies wave energy conversion have the advantage of potentially very high energy absorption.

However, to implement high energy absorption for wave energy conversion are a big challenge since it involves complex numerical models and/or complicated mechanical constructions with gear boxes.

In our approach we will avoid the traditional approach of using complex models and/or complicated mechanical constructions and use a machine learning approach where the wave energy converters collaborate and learn each other how to move in order to increase the energy capture.

With sufficient amount of training the wave energy conversion should be able to learn how to maximize energy absorption based on the recent history but still use a simple mechanical construction. A functional machine learning algorithm will therefore decrease the cost for electricity.
